You can absolutely drive away without the key, and the car will perform as normal... only problem is once you shut it off your not gonna be able to start it back up obviously. My mom did this in her MB CLS.. had to call AAA and get a tow home! lol

:iagree: I've done this before. I had the keys on me in my pocket but actually it was my dad who was driving the car. He dropped me off at the front of the store and then parked pretty far back to wait for me. The car kept going but it did tell him that there were no keys as he drove away. Of course once he turned off the car he was unable to turn it back on to listen to the radio as he waited. Nothing was disabled though till that point of him turning off the car.
